Bodie Olmos

Bodie James Olmos ( born August 27, 1975) is an American actor.

Bodie Olmos is the son of U.S. actor Edward James Olmos and Kaija Keel, daughter of actor and singer Howard Keel. Bodie James Olmos was named after the ghost town of Bodie east of San Francisco in California, who had visited his mother as a girl. Bodie was once a participant in a triathlon, but his favorite sport is surfing for almost twenty years.

Age of seven, he made ​​his first appearance in the film " The Ballad of Gregorio Cortez " in 1982, where his father played the lead role. His most famous role is that of Lieutenant Junior Grade Brendan ' Hot Dog' Constanza on the hit series Battlestar Galactica. He is also seen in the movie " Walkout " in which his father directed.
